Hi Rene, This looks suspiciously like regex's greedy behaviour - it will gobble up everything that matches until you tell it otherwise. For example, your regex is matching any character that isn't a dot, followed by a dot. In host.domain.com, both host. and domain. match this regex - and

leledumbo wrote: Is this web server specific? I can't get it to run under Microsoft IIS, but it works flawlessly in Apache. IIS 6 and below dont have an option like mod_rewrite, apparently IIS 7 does, I haven't tried it yet. There are a number of 3rd party apps that can add this
